Owner of Nigerian Conglomerate Becomes Africa's Second Richest Man: Media
Abdul Samad Rabiu, founder and chairman of BUA Group, has reportedly reached a net worth of approximately $19 billion. This makes him the second richest man in Africa, behind only Aliko Dangote.
🪙 Over the past year, his wealth has surged by an impressive $8.88 billion—the strongest growth among billionaires on the continent, according to local media.
Two key drivers have fueled this dramatic rise:
BUA Cement — one of the largest cement producers in Africa
BUA Foods — rising revenues have significantly contributed to Rabiu's growing wealth
